Spinach gave me an idea, and so I returned and probably made that person’s day by buying her spinach off her (I hope she went home that night and tried making spinach pesto !!) together with some Gorgonzola cheese and a packet of walnuts.
Melted the Gorgonzola in some milk, and wilted down the spinach in the sauce. Added some walnuts, and some Greek Yoghurt to bulk it out a little, and served it with some penne.
